About the Book
“War We Built” is a cinematic sci-fi tale that dives into the depths of the ocean—and the limits of human ambition.
When an ancient sea creature awakens, humanity responds the only way it knows how: by building. But what begins as a war between man and monster soon turns into a battle against our own creation. As technology advances beyond control, the line between savior and destroyer begins to blur.
Blending emotional storytelling with themes of artificial intelligence, nature’s power, and the unintended consequences of innovation, After Leviathan invites readers to reflect on what it truly means to protect—and what we risk when we try to play gods.
A story of wonder, fear, and the fight to reclaim what makes us human.
